“ Laforęt, long one of Pittsburgh's best restaurants,
is closing in July. Owners Michael and Robert Uricchio have sold the Highland
Park restaurant to Joseph Tambellini, the executive chef at Franco's Trattoria
in Dormont, who expects to reopen the restaurant as a new Italian concept. For
more than 10 years, Laforęt garnered a strong reputation for its contemporary
French cuisine. It was named the city's best restaurant by Pittsburgh Magazine
and was recognized by national publications Gourmet and Wine Spectator. “
